Enzo Biochem MAHMA NONOate [NOC-9]
Overview
MAHMA NONOate, also known as NOC-9, is a diazeniumdiolate nitric oxide (NO) donor characterized by its spontaneous release of NO under physiological conditions. This compound belongs to the (Z)-1-[N-methyl-N-[6-(N-methylammoniohexyl)amino]]diazen-1-ium-1,2-diolate class, designed for precise kinetic studies of nitric oxide biological activity.

Applications
Utilized in vascular biology to study endothelium-independent vasodilation and in neurobiology for investigating nitric oxide's role as a retrograde messenger. It is also applied in immunological research to assess the impact of NO on cytokine production and programmed cell death.
